Panorama-Blick auf die südlichen Great Plains der Vereinigten Staaten von Amerika bis zum Golf von Mexiko. Die Great Plains („Große Ebenen“) sind ein trockenes Gebiet östlich der Rocky Mountains in Nordamerika. Naturräumlich sind sie die klassischen Prärien des amerikanischen Westens, heute werden sie intensiv landwirtschaftlich genutzt. Sie reichen von den kanadischen Prärieprovinzen (Alberta, Saskatchewan und Manitoba) bis nach Texas; manchmal wird auch ein kleiner Teil Mexikos dazu gezählt. Die Great Plains umfassen eine Fläche von etwa 2 Millionen Quadratkilometern und erstrecken sich insgesamt etwa auf einer Breite von 500 Kilometer. Während sie an den Rocky Mountains noch ca. 1600 Meter hoch sind, fallen sie nach Osten auf ca. 600 Meter ab. Nördlich werden die Great Plains durch den Kanadischen Schild, südlich durch die Küstenebene des Golfes von Mexiko begrenzt. Die westliche Grenze bilden die Rocky Mountains. Die Ostgrenze wird unterschiedlich definiert. Manche Geografen verbinden sämtliche Ränder der Ebene, die auf 600 Meter Höhe liegen und definieren die so entstandene Linie als Ostgrenze. Andere ziehen die Grenze weiter im Osten und betrachten North Dakota, South DakotaNebraska und  Kansas jeweils vollständig als Teil der Great Plains.
